Hypersexuality  

2023-03-13  

Hypersexuality, also known as compulsive sexual behavior or sexual addiction, is a condition characterized by excessive and uncontrollable sexual thoughts, fantasies, desires, and behaviors. Individuals with hypersexuality may experience a preoccupation with sexual activities, engage in risky sexual behaviors, and experience distress or negative consequences as a result of their sexual behavior.

Hypersexuality is not recognized as a separate disorder in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(DSM-5), but it is often considered a symptom of other conditions such as bipolar dis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), or substance abuse. Hypersexuality can also be a side effect of certain medications or hormonal imbalances.

Symptoms of hypersexuality may include:

Excessive masturbation
Compulsive pornography use
Multiple sexual partners
Unsafe sex
Inability to control sexual thoughts and urges
Spending excessive amounts of time engaging in sexual activities
Feeling distressed or guilty after sexual activities
Hypersexuality can have a negative impact on an individual's mental and physical health, as well as their relationships and overall quality of life. It may also lead to legal problems, financial difficulties, and social isolation.

Treatment for hypersexuality typically involves a combination of therapy and medication.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) can help individuals identify and manage their triggers for hypersexual behavior, develop coping strategies, and improve their self-control. Medications such as sel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s) may also be used to reduce sexual impulsivity.

It is important to note that experiencing a high sex drive or engaging in consensual sexual activities with multiple partners does not necessarily indicate hypersexuality. Hypersexuality is a disorder that causes distress and negative consequences in an individual's life. If you are concerned about your sexual behavior, it is recommended to speak with a mental health professional for an evaluation and appropriate treatment.
